Output 909802128186b553719e0132d600336fa60e559c15a286bb41bfc8acd0f308ea:1

value
21914828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 014f7705acb7a11a444f2dc95695b988eb6cf2ad OP_EQUAL
address
M8266wbj2ynP4A3myKKY2pSVgLvU3jnBdQ
transaction
909802128186b553719e0132d600336fa60e559c15a286bb41bfc8acd0f308ea
spent
true